Report: Rapid growth in MiniLED panels

February 6, 2023

By Chris Forrester

A report from Display Supply Chain Consultants (DSCC) says that MiniLED panel production grew last year and that rapid growth is expected in 2023 and 2024.

MiniLED backlights in LCDs can offer numerous advantages over other flat panel display technologies, most notably in higher brightness, high contrast ratio, lower power consumption than WOLED TV and higher efficiency. The superior performance makes MiniLED backlights attractive for use in a variety of applications, ranging from large TVs to tablets. Automotive and industrial applications are also advantageously addressed by MiniLED backlight technologies due to their higher brightness and higher contrast ratio.

The report admits that while the display industry is suffering through one of its worst downturns in its history and expects the tough situation to last the next two or three quarters, Mini LEDs are still a bright spot. Q4 2022 MiniLED backlight shipments reached 5.6 million units with 1 per cent year-on-year growth.

Apple still dominates MiniLED IT panel shipments; MiniLED iPad panel shipments amounted to 1.6 million units in Q4 2022 with the MacBook Pro at 2.2 million panels.

Korea, Japan and main TV brands in China released new MiniLED TVs at CES. Key TV brands remain aggressive in promoting MiniLED TVs. This will drive TV to become the largest application for MiniLED shipments after 2026, believes DSCC.

DSCC Director of Taiwan Operations, Leo Liu, commented: “Shipments of MiniLED products will keep growing steadily in display backlights. Apart from backlights, we expect to see more and more applications to adopt MiniLED technology. The development of MiniLED is really beyond imagination.”
